What Are the Symptoms of Contamination?

Understanding the symptoms of foodborne illnesses is essential for prompt action. If someone consumes contaminated ramen noodles, they may experience symptoms such as:

  • Nausea
  • Vomiting
  • Diarrhea
  • Stomach cramps

In severe cases, foodborne illnesses can lead to hospitalization. Therefore, if you suspect you’ve consumed contaminated products, it’s crucial to seek medical attention.
